9-4-10. Court order for exclusion of territory--Dismissal of petition. If upon the hearing the court shall find that the request of the petitioners ought to be granted and can be granted without injustice to the inhabitants or persons interested, the court shall so order.
If the court shall find against the petitioners, the petition shall be dismissed at the cost of the petitioners.

Source: SL 1887, ch 104, § 5; CL 1887, § 1118; RPolC 1903, § 1512; RC 1919, § 6558; SDC 1939, § 45.2904.
